During his infamous March to the Sea in the American Civil War, Union General William Tecumseh Sherman ordered his troops to destroy Confederate railroads by twisting and bending the iron rails into shapes resembling neckties. This tactic was intended to disrupt supply lines and communication for the Confederacy.

For a 5 HP Tecumseh engine in a snowblower, it's recommended to use SAE 5W-30 or SAE 10W-30 oil, especially for colder temperatures. These oils provide good lubrication and protection in varying weather conditions. Always check the owner's manual for specific oil recommendations and maintenance guidelines for your particular model.
